Which best describes the buccinator? 1-swimmer’s muscle 2-trumpeter’s muscle 3-most important breathing muscle 4-boxer’s muscle 5-“workhorse” of the elbow flexors
Hello,
Option 2 is correct.
1. Buccinator literally in latin means trumpeter. It is muscle of
cheek
2. Function of buccinator is to flatten the cheek area. This helps
in blowing and also helps in pushing food backward. It also aids in
smiling.
3. Swimmer's muscle is lattisimus dorsi.
4. Diaphragm is the most important brrathing muscle
5. Serratous anterior is Boxer's muscle.
6. Biceps and Brachialis are primary elbow flexors.
7. Thus option 2 that buccinator is the trumpeter's muscle is
true

SECTION 1: Structure of a Skeletal Muscle A. Layers of connective tissue separate a muscle into compartments. The layer called endomy- sium surrounds each muscle cell. Muscle cells are then bundled into fascicles, which are sur- rounded by perimysium. The entire muscle is composed of many fascicles, and is surround- ed by epimysium. All layers merge together to form the tendon that attaches the muscle to a bone. An outermost layer of connective tissue called fascia binds adjacent muscles together...
